Report Description:
The paper recommends the Postal Service consider opportunities for public-private partnerships (PPPs) to reduce its costs, make its outlays flexible so that they vary along with volume, and leverage private sector expertise in developing new products for the digital age. The paper reviews lessons learned from PPPs in the postal sector and from nonpostal government agencies in the United States. Over the years, government agencies have developed a set of best practices to ensure that a PPP is a good deal for the public. There are significant benefits to creating a central office to facilitate PPPs, coordinating with private entities, and collecting and sharing best practices throughout an agency.
